East Lake Golf Club will be the home for the TOUR Championship and it has proven to be a bit easier. Last year, as mentioned, Hovland was able to shoot -19 on the weekend. However, the course underwent some renovations making it look different than last year. The layout could not be changed as much, but some yardages, green positions, and other aspects of the course are much different.

The new course layout comes in at 7,490 yards, and will play as a par 71. The par 3s are a bit long, but there are plenty of short par 4s to make up ground. With that said, the golfer who strikes their irons the best will have a good weekend. I would be a bit surprised if they used their driver on more than half of the holes. Irons and woods off the tee are going to be huge in this one.

As a reminder, each player will start a certain score based off their FedEx Cup rankings.
